There are two $1.00 Doubler coupons available in this week Price Chopper Ad, these $1.00 Doubler coupons will double any Manufacturer’s coupon worth $1.00 up to $2.00 off that product. If the coupon states Do Not Double on it, it will not double with this Doubler coupon. I have not added the usual this week, because many deals are good with the Doubler coupons.
